Solubility of 4-[1-hydroxy-2-(hydroxymethoxy)-2-(2-methoxyphenyl)ethyl]-2-methoxy-phenol
The solubility of 4-[1-hydroxy-2-(hydroxymethoxy)-2-(2-methoxyphenyl)ethyl]-2-methoxy-phenol is influenced by various factors given its multi-functional structure, which includes hydroxyl and methoxy groups. Here are some key points regarding its solubility:
In summary, the solubility of this compound can be characterized as being likely higher in polar solvents due to the presence of -OH groups, **though it may also demonstrate significant solubility characteristics in organic solvents** due to the methoxy presence. Experimental data would provide a clearer understanding of its solubility behavior in various solvents.
